> The problem with this concept is that Gmail doesn't actually use Mailboxes.
> Remember their slogan is something like "sort not filter".  I've seen some
> people talk about using IMAP, and that's intriguing because I can't see how
> that's really compatible with the GMail web interface.  I'm going to have
> to check it out.

I use IMAP with my Google hosted domain. Each "label" shows up as a
separate mail folder (at least with Thunderbird). Works well.
